The manuscript, Meanwhile in the Dronx…, invents a sixth borough of NYC where people driven out of the other five boroughs retreat to resurrect their lives. Including a map and 25 drawings by a Brooklyn-based visual artist Dale Williams—harking back to the 19th Century publishing motif of illustrated socially-conscious literary melodramas—this work locates and adores humans struggling to recreate themselves amid the surreal wreckage of history.
